Subject(s): Genre/Form: Summary: Ever since he saw the legendary player known as "the Little Giant" compete at the national volleyball finals, Shoyo Hinata has been aiming to be the best volleyball player ever. He decides to join the team at the high school the Little Giant went to - and then surpass him. Who says you need to be tall to play volleyball when you can jump higher than anyone else? The training camp kicks off with a bang! Hinata and his teammates train their hearts out in preparation for the practice game against Nekoma, but they'll need to polish their receiving skills if they want to win. Then finally, after all their hard work, the moment they've all been waiting for arrives - the revival of the long-standing rivalry between the Cats and the Crows! And Nekoma's starting setter looks vaguely familiar.
